macOS/iOS API解説

iOS , Mac アプリケーション開発のために使われる主要フレームワークの日本語情報です。2010年代に書かれた内容です。今後更新はありません。

目次

NSMethodSignature

NSMethodSignatureクラス

INDEX>Foundation>apple(mac) apple(iOS) 解説 継承 NSObject 準拠 NSObject (NSObject) フレームワーク /System/Library/Frameworks/Foundation.framework 使用可能 OS X v10.0以降 iOS 2.0以降 定義 NSMethodSignature.h 概要 メソッドシグネチャオブジェ…

frameLength

引数がスタックの上で占めるバイト数を返します 解説 引数がスタックの上で占めるバイト数を返します。 返り値 ( unsigned int ) 引数がスタックの上で占めるバイト数、整数値 引数 フレームワーク Foundation クラス NSMethodSignature Instance Methods 使…

getArgumentTypeAtIndex:

メソッドの番号で指定した引数のタイプを返します -(const char *)getArgumentTypeAtIndex:(unsigned)index: 解説 メソッドの番号で指定した引数のタイプを返します。 NSStringであれば"@"を返します。 引数の番号は0がself、1が_cmdになっていますので、通…

isOneway

メソッドシグネチャは非同期の分散オブジェクトを通して呼ばれるかを返します 解説 メソッドシグネチャは非同期の分散オブジェクトを通して呼ばれるかを返します。 そうであればYESを返します。 その場合、メッセージの送信リモートオブジェクトは、応答を待…

methodReturnLength

戻り値のために必要なバイト数を返します 解説 戻り値のために必要なバイト数を返します。 返り値 ( unsigned int ) 整数値 引数 フレームワーク Foundation クラス NSMethodSignature Instance Methods 使用可能 10.0 参照 - methodReturnType 例文 #import…

methodReturnType

メソッドの戻り値のタイプを表しているC文字列を返します 解説 メソッドの戻り値のタイプを表しているC文字列を返します。 この返り値は実装方法によって違うため注意が必要です。 返り値 ( const char * ) C文字列 引数 フレームワーク Foundation クラス N…

numberOfArguments

メソッドシグネチャが持つ引数の数を返します 解説 メソッドシグネチャが持つ引数の数を返します。 引数の番号は常に0がself、1が_cmdとなっています(デバッガで表示される通りです)ので、番号2以降が通常使う番号となります。(selfはオブジェクト、_cmd…